Snorkelling (Self-guided)

Kosi Bay Mouth is one of the only places in the world where you can snorkel on a living reef inside an estuary, fondly known as “the aquarium” because of the abundance of the most amazing marine life and breeding area for reef fish.  The rock pools in the ocean also offer a protected area to snorkel during low tide.  Visibility always depends on the weather and the tide, but the best time to snorkel here is when clean seawater flows into the estuary just after low tide.  The area is generally safe but, that said, it’s always advisable to keep your wits about you.

Turtle Tour (Guided)

You can take a guided tour to Bhanga Nek beach to watch the female leatherback and loggerhead turtles coming out of the surf to lay their eggs on the beach or, approximately 60 days later, see the baby turtles or hatchlings emerging at night and making for the safety of the sea. These trips are usually from 16h30 to 23h00 (mid November to mid March). Trips must be booked a day in advance and are weather and guide dependent.

Fish Trap Tour (Guided)

The Thonga people, who have made this land their home for more than 1 000 years, are experts in fish traps and have been constructing these traditional woven traps and palisade fish kraals for over 700 years. A guided tour of the fish traps where a local fisherman will explain the process and you may even be lucky to spear your ownfish.1 Hour, scheduled to suit itinerary

Fishing (Self-Guided & Own Gear)

Kosi Bay is famous for its great fishing. Fishing on the lakes or in the sea. Either surf fishing or fly fishing, both have produced great results. Some expected species include Kingfish, Rock Salmon, GT’s, Snub Nose and Grunter. Remember to pick up a fishing licence at any SA Post Office.

Mozambique (Self Drive)

A trip to Ponto is always fun. Passports are required and original vehicle registration papers. Foreign passport holders need to get a visa at the border gate. A Moz 3rd Party for your vehicle is compulsory. It can be purchased at the border. You need a4x4 to get there. The border gate opening times are generally 08h00 to 17h00
